全栈博客园 全栈博客园全栈博客园

手机网页游戏开发, 二、手机网页游戏开发技能

1. 游戏规划:在开端开发之前,需求清晰游戏的方针、玩法、界面规划、人物规划、故事情节等。这一般触及到与规划师和策划师的严密协作。

2. 技能选型:依据游戏的需求和方针渠道,挑选适宜的技能栈。关于手机网页游戏,常用的技能绵亘HTML5、CSS3、JavaScript、Canvas API、WebGL等。此外,还需求考虑运用哪些结构和库,如React、Vue、Angular等。

3. 前端开发:运用选定的技能栈进行游戏的前端开发。这绵亘完结游戏界面、交互逻辑、动画作用等。一起,还需求保证游戏在不同设备和浏览器上的兼容性。

4. 后端开发:假如游戏需求与服务器进行交互,如数据存储、用户认证、排行榜等,需求进行后端开发。这一般触及到运用服务器端言语和结构,如Node.js、Python、Java等,以及数据库技能。

5. 测验:在开发进程中,需求不断进行测验,以保证游戏的稳定性和功用。这绵亘单元测验、集成测验、功用测验等。一起,还需求约请用户进行测验,搜集反应并进行改善。

6. 发布和保护:在完结开发后,需求将游戏发布到方针渠道,如运用商铺、游戏网站等。发布后,还需求进行继续的保护和更新,以修正缝隙、优化功用、添加新功用等。

7. 营销和推行:为了招引更多用户,需求进行营销和推行。这绵亘拟定营销战略、进行广告投进、参与游戏展会等。

总归,手机网页游戏开发是一个触及多个范畴的杂乱进程,需求具有必定的技能才能和团队协作才能。经过合理的规划和履行,可以开宣布优异的手机网页游戏。

手机网页游戏开发:技能、趋势与实战攻略

跟着移动互联网的快速开展,手机网页游戏逐步成为游戏商场的新宠。相较于传统客户端游戏,手机网页游戏具有跨渠道、无需下载安装、即点即玩等优势,深受宽广用户喜欢。本文将为您介绍手机网页游戏开发的相关技能、趋势以及实战攻略。

二、手机网页游戏开发技能

手机网页游戏开发首要触及以下技能:

1. HTML5

2. CSS3

CSS3用于美化游戏界面,绵亘色彩、字体、动画等。经过CSS3,开发者可以打造出精巧的游戏界面。

3. JavaScript

JavaScript是手机网页游戏开发的关键技能,它担任游戏逻辑、交互和数据处理。经过JavaScript,开发者可以完结游戏中的各种功用,如人物操控、战役体系、使命体系等。

4. Canvas

Canvas是HTML5供给的一个绘图API,用于制作游戏中的图形、图画和动画。经过Canvas,开发者可以轻松完结游戏中的各种视觉作用。

5. Web Audio API

Web Audio API用于处理游戏中的音效,绵亘音乐、音效和音效组成。经过Web Audio API,开发者可以为游戏添加丰厚的音效体会。

三、手机网页游戏开发趋势

跟着技能的不断进步,手机网页游戏开发呈现出以下趋势:

1. 跨渠道开发

跟着跨渠道开发技能的老练,开发者可以轻松地将游戏移植到不同渠道,如Android、iOS、Windows Phone等。

2. HTML5游戏引擎

HTML5游戏引擎如Cocos2d-x、Egret等,为开发者供给了丰厚的游戏开发资源和东西,降低了游戏开发门槛。

3. 休闲游戏为主

因为手机屏幕尺度和操作方法的约束,休闲游戏成为手机网页游戏的干流。这类游戏一般玩法简略、易于上手,深受用户喜欢。

4. 交际化游戏

交际化游戏成为手机网页游戏的新趋势,经过交际渠道共享游戏、约请老友等,添加游戏的趣味性和互动性。

四、手机网页游戏开发实战攻略

1. 确认游戏类型和方针用户

在开发游戏之前,首先要清晰游戏类型和方针用户,以便更好地满意用户需求。

2. 规划游戏玩法和界面

依据游戏类型和方针用户,规划游戏玩法和界面,保证游戏易于上手、有趣味性。

3. 挑选适宜的游戏引擎

依据游戏需求和开发经历,挑选适宜的游戏引擎,如Cocos2d-x、Egret等。

4. 开发游戏逻辑和功用

运用JavaScript等编程言语,完结游戏逻辑和功用,如人物操控、战役体系、使命体系等。

5. 测验和优化

在游戏开发进程中,不断进行测验和优化,保证游戏功用和用户体会。

6. 推行和运营

游戏开发完结后,经过交际渠道、广告等方法进行推行和运营,进步游戏知名度和用户量。

手机网页游戏开发具有宽广的商场前景,把握相关技能和趋势,遵从实战攻略,信任您必定可以开宣布优异的手机网页游戏。

未经允许不得转载:全栈博客园 » 手机网页游戏开发, 二、手机网页游戏开发技能